Example data products

Illustrative examples of how a data product connects a source, an owner, and the decisions that depend on it.

Customer 360A unified, trusted view of a customer across CRM, billing, support and product usage systems.
Owner

Sales operations, with data engineering as technical custodian

Consumers:SalesMarketingCustomer successExecutive reportingChurn and propensity models
Business value

Removes the manual reconciliation sales and success teams do today across CRM, billing and support tickets before every renewal or upsell conversation.

AI relevance

The single most reused input for churn prediction, next-best-action and lifetime value models. Model quality tracks this product's completeness almost directly.

Quality risk

Identity resolution across systems is imperfect. Duplicate or merged accounts can silently double count revenue in downstream reporting.

Decision dependency

Any decision about a CDP, CRM replacement or churn model build vs buy should treat this product's maturity as a precondition, not an afterthought.

Predictive Maintenance SignalsSensor and machine telemetry from operational equipment, cleaned and aligned to a maintenance event history.
Owner

Plant operations, with a data platform team providing pipelines

Consumers:Maintenance planningReliability engineeringSupply chain for spare partsAI use case: failure prediction
Business value

Shifts maintenance from fixed schedules to condition based intervention, which is the difference between planned downtime and unplanned line stoppage.

AI relevance

Directly feeds failure prediction and remaining-useful-life models. Without a clean, timestamped maintenance event history to train against, those models cannot be validated.

Quality risk

Sensor drift and gaps during connectivity loss are common. A model trained on unflagged gaps will learn the gap pattern, not the failure pattern.

Decision dependency

A build vs buy decision on a predictive maintenance platform should weigh whether this signal history exists at sufficient quality before comparing vendor AI capability.
